BulletFinns Point Rear Range Light

This 115 foot tall iron tower with skeleton support structure was constructed in 1877. It served as a beacon and guided countless ships and vessels safely to the harbor. Visitors can tour and explore the lighthouse today.
BulletEast Point Lighthouse

Built in 1849, this lighthouse played an important role in guiding ships safely for almost a century. It was blacked out during the Second World War in the Battle of the North Atlantic in an effort to prevent enemy vessels from finding the coast. Today it serves as a historic site and monument, available to visit and tour by the public.
